## Deployment

Heads up, plugin folks: the Pinecrest reminder job isn't a long-running service. It's a cron-style worker that wakes every ten minutes, scans tomorrow's appointments, and fires off reminders through whatever notifier plugins are registered. Deploy it alongside your plugin bundle — same container, same lifecycle. If your plugin needs warm-up time, hook into the preflight phase rather than blocking the send loop. Before your first deploy, set the worker's environment to match the values listed below.

settings of bafof-tagep:
[frador]
port = 9300
region = west-1
host = frador.norvacorp.corp
timeout_ms = 3000
retries = 5

Summary for the release manager: the TaxGrid rate-lookup cache in the Ostrel region has drifted from the baseline we certified in the 7.2 release. TTL and refresh-interval values were changed manually during last month's incident and never reverted, so stale tax rates can persist up to six hours longer than intended. Before the 7.3 cut, all regions must be reconciled to the certified baseline and the cache warmed from the canonical rate feed. The certified baseline values are as follows.

deployment values, kadug-fawip:
[fenath]
port = 9200
region = north-3
host = fenath.lumicworks.corp
timeout_ms = 250
retries = 7

**Handover Note — Evacuation-Chair Store, Ashgate Reception**

Hi — quick handover before my leave. The evacuation-chair store is the grey cupboard behind the second-floor landing, next to the dry riser. Two chairs inside, both serviced last month; the inspection tags are on the frames. Reception staff should check the cupboard seal each Monday and log it in the red binder. The store door is kept locked; the code is:

turnstile pass: bdg-SVX-1